This might be a stupid question, but here goes.  I am currently working on a wholesale deal out of my state.  Found a good property and just ran with it.  My question, however, is do I need to actually be present for this closing/settlement or can I sign the necessary paperwork ahead of time and just make sure my title company is present?  If this isn't possible, is there any other way that I can flip this to another wholesaler so that I don't have to get on a plane to close the deal?  Thank you for any suggestions you may have.
